Abstract
The utility model relates to a horizontal bead mill with an all-zirconia-ceramic grinding inner cavity and a drive plate. The bead mill comprises a frame, a grinding unit, a mechanical diaphragm pump, a cooling tank and a connecting pipeline, the grinding unit comprises a grinding cavity, a mechanical seal seat, a cavity frame, a spindle, a propulsion screw rod, a rigid coupling, a motor and a mechanical seal, the mechanical seal seat is fixed to a motor flange by the aid of screws, a moving ring of the mechanical seal is locked on the spindle by the aid of a pin, a static ring of the mechanical seal is fixed to the mechanical seal seat, cavities are formed at two ends of the spindle by the aid of the mechanical seal, the cavity frame is arranged on the outer side of the propulsion screw rod, the motor drives the spindle to run through the rigid coupling, and the propulsion screw rod, a zirconia seal wheel in the grinding cavity and the drive plate are connected with the spindle through keys, so that the zirconia seal wheel in the grinding cavity and the drive plate are powered. The wear resistance of the whole bead mill can be enhanced effectively, the quality of the bead mill is improved, the service life of the bead mill is prolonged simultaneously, and production cost is reduced.

Equipment starting and accomplish debugging after, add abrasive media through screening, its loading, particle diameter and material can require product quality and decide with reference to the user.It is about 85% of cylindrical shell dischargeable capacity that the loadings of abrasive media (filling volume) is recommended coefficient, and optimum coefficient should be confirmed according to concrete process conditions.Too high like drop temperature, should reduce loadings; If drop temperature is low excessively, suitably increase loadings in order to improve the mill effect.The high end of drop temperature and the temperature and the consumption of cooling water have confidential relation, but the loadings of medium also is the factor that can not ignore.Abrasive media in use can wear and tear, fragmentation, makes packing factor constantly descend, and should replenish in good time, change, and during replacing, rejects its broken incomplete part with screening method, replenishes corresponding new medium.It should be noted that in its running abrasive media is prone to frayed, when quality of material decline and the reduction of main frame running current value, show the abrasive media serious wear, need to replenish abrasive media.When the abrasive media amount of replenishing surpass input amount for the first time 50% the time should all change, drop into newly more again, then can clean screening if necessary to the abrasive media of changing, qualified giving over to is subsequent use, to reduce production costs.
When using this machine first, because the total oxygen zircon ceramic grinds inner chamber, dial and connecting line etc. has been located the diaphragm grease, should clean.Cleaning method is to close into cylindrical shell with an amount of paint vehicle or solvent to circulate, but the fine motion of main frame intermittence running, to reduce the resistance of cleaning fluid.So circulation was turned on blow-off valve after two, three minutes, emitted the cleaning fluid in the cavity, repeated.Must guard against for a long time with solvent clean or immersion, then can abrasive media damaged or cause the sealing ring place to reveal.
Grind some be prone to dry and hard, during strong permeability product, behind the intact batch of material of every mill; Should clean material system immediately; If untimely cleaning will cause that material is dry and hard around import screen pack, egress filtering net, mechanical seal, thereby cause screen pack to stop up and the sealing ring inefficacy.
